The Marina Bay Cruise Centre Singapore (MBCCS) is a cruise terminal in Singapore, located at Marina South. The construction of the S$500 million terminal began in October 2009 and was completed on 22 May 2012. It received its first ship, the Voyager of the Seas, on 26 May 2012. The official opening ceremony of MBCCS was held on 22 October that year.

The terminal is operated by SATS-Creuers Cruise Services (a joint venture of SATS Ltd and Creuers del Port de Barcelona). The Singapore Cruise Centre at HarbourFront is set to be consolidated with MBCCS to form a cruise hub as the leisure cruise sector continues to grow in Singapore.
